HT Shooting Star Telec Pole w/Reel Seat-Guides 12'
The HT Shooting Star Telec Pole with Reel Seat and Guides is a 12-foot telescoping crappie rod built for anglers who value versatility and ease of handling in tight spaces. Whether you're working shallow brush, pitching to dock pilings, or poling through weedy shallows, this pole's collapsible design lets you fish where conventional rods can't. The integrated reel seat and guide system keeps your setup simple and balanced, so you can focus on what matters—finding and landing crappie.
HT Enterprises engineered this pole with crappie fishing in mind, and it shows in the details. The telescoping construction means you can extend to a full 12 feet when you need length and reach, then collapse it for storage or maneuvering through dense cover. The reel seat and guides come factory-installed, so there's no guesswork or additional rigging needed when you unpack it.
If you fish lakes, ponds, or rivers where crappie congregate around structure, a dedicated crappie pole gives you the sensitivity and control that heavier bass gear can't match. The 12-foot length is a sweet spot for sight-fishing and vertical presentations in shallow water—long enough to reach out and keep line off the water, short enough to stay manageable in a boat or from the bank.
